Remember the Hyundai Verna hatchback we saw at the Guangzhou Auto Show last year? It had its own unique China-only styling and looked like a smaller and sportier Hyundai i30.

Now we see the debut of a similar car with different styling at the 2011 Indonesia International Motor Show called the Hyundai Grand Avega.

Hyundai Grand Avega hatchback debuts at IIMS 2011

It’s essentially a 5-door hatchback version of the B-segment Hyundai Accent. Basically the car we saw at Guangzhou but with Hyundai’s Euro face styling.

In Indonesia, the Grand Avega is equipped with a 1.4 litre engine mated to a choice of either a 5-speed manual or a 4-speed automatic.
